Ninja Blender Models

Some of the most popular Ninja blender models include the Ninja Professional Blender, Ninja Kitchen System, and Ninja Coffee Bar. Each model offers unique features and benefits, such as:

The Ninja Professional Blender, which is ideal for making large batches of smoothies and frozen drinks, thanks to its 1100-watt motor and 72-oz pitcher.
The Ninja Kitchen System, which is a more versatile model that includes a food processor bowl and dough blade, making it perfect for tasks like chopping, slicing, and kneading dough.
The Ninja Coffee Bar, which is a coffee maker and blender in one, offering advanced coffee brewing technology and the ability to make a variety of coffee drinks, from lattes to cappuccinos.

Comparison of Blender Brands

To determine if there is a blender better than Ninja, we must compare the features, benefits, and drawbacks of various brands and models. Here is a comparison of Ninja, Vitamix, Blendtec, and Breville blenders:

Brand Model Motor Power Pitcher Size Features Price
Ninja Professional Blender 1100 watts 72 oz Variable speed control, pre-programmed settings $100-$200
Vitamix 5200 1380 watts 64 oz Variable speed control, thermal protection $400-$600
Blendtec Designer 725 1800 watts 64 oz Pre-programmed settings, advanced blade technology $500-$700
Breville BBL910 900 watts 60 oz Ice crushing capabilities, easy-to-use interface $100-$300

Can the Ninja blender handle hot ingredients and soup-making?

The Ninja blender is capable of handling hot ingredients and soup-making, but it’s not necessarily the best option for this task. While Ninja blenders are designed to handle a wide range of ingredients and temperatures, they may not be as effective at handling extremely hot ingredients like soups and sauces. This is because Ninja blenders are often designed with a focus on speed and convenience, rather than high-temperature performance. However, Ninja does offer some models that are specifically designed for hot blending, such as the Ninja Chef CT810, which features a high-temperature resistant design and a powerful motor.

For those who plan to do a lot of soup-making or hot blending, a blender like Vitamix or Blendtec may be a better option. These blenders are specifically designed to handle high temperatures and are often equipped with advanced features like cooling systems and thermal protection. However, the Ninja blender is still a great option for those who want to make occasional batches of soup or frozen drinks. With the right model and a little bit of caution, the Ninja blender can handle hot ingredients and produce excellent results. It’s just important to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ines and take necessary precautions to avoid overheating or damaging the blender.

How do I choose the right Ninja blender for my needs and budget?

Choosing the right Ninja blender for your needs and budget involves considering several factors, including the type of blending you’ll be doing, the size and capacity you need, and the features and accessories you want. For example, if you plan to make smoothies and frozen drinks, a compact, personal-sized blender like the Ninja Fit may be a great option. On the other hand, if you plan to make large batches of soup or frozen desserts, a larger, more powerful blender like the Ninja Professional may be a better choice.

In terms of budget, Ninja blenders can range in price from under $100 to over $200, depending on the model and features. To choose the right blender for your budget, consider what features and accessories are must-haves for you, and what you can compromise on. For example, if you want advanced features like multiple speed settings and pulse functions, you may need to spend a bit more money. However, if you’re looking for a basic, no-frills blender, you can often find a great option at a lower price point. By considering your needs and budget, you can choose the right Ninja blender for you and get started with blending and creating delicious drinks and dishes.
